Review of Oklee Cafe
Oklee Cafe is a charming local eatery located at 301 Main St, Oklee, Minnesota. This cafe is known for its all-around guest experience, providing a warm and welcoming atmosphere that will make you feel right at home. Whether you're looking for a delicious breakfast, a satisfying lunch, or a tasty hamburger, Oklee Cafe has got you covered.

Oklee Cafe is a popular spot for breakfast lovers. Customers have raved about the wonderful breakfast options available, praising the quality of the food and the friendly staff. From classic favorites like pancakes and omelets to hearty breakfast sandwiches, you'll find a variety of options to satisfy your morning cravings.
For lunch, Oklee Cafe offers a range of tasty choices. While some customers have mentioned that lunch options may not be as impressive as the breakfast menu, the overall dining experience remains enjoyable. The cafe's home cooking is often praised, and the prices are considered great value for the quality of food.
One unique aspect of Oklee Cafe is its location within a multi-use building that also houses a small museum dedicated to the community. The south wall of the cafe itself is adorned with pictures of local servicemen and women, providing a glimpse into the town's history. This adds an extra layer of interest and charm to the dining experience.
